Using inexpensive ham-like radios, Norman Abramson, a professor at the University of Hawaii, created the first wireless computer communication network in history, known as ALOHAnet, which went online in 1971. Seven computers spread across four islands made up the system, which used phone lines to connect to the Oahu Island central computer.

WLAN hardware was first so expensive that it was limited to use as a cabling-difficult or impossible alternative to wired LAN in locations. Initially, industry-specific solutions and proprietary protocols were used in development; however, by the end of the 1990s, these were superseded by standards, mainly the different IEEE 802.11 versions (found in products bearing the Wi-Fi marquee). The faster 54 Mbit/s 802.11a (5 GHz) and 802.11g (2.4 GHz) standards make it even less likely that HiperLAN/2, an alternative ATM-like 5 GHz standardized technology, will ever succeed in the market. HiperLAN/2 has not yet proven successful in anything.

Eighty-two was enhanced with 802.11n in 2009. A maximum data transfer rate of 600 Mbit/s is achieved while operating in the 2.4 GHz and 5 GHz bands. Known as dualband, the majority of modern routers can make use of both wireless bands. In addition to being shared by Bluetooth devices and microwave ovens, the crowded 2.4 GHz band can now be avoided for data communications. An increased number of devices can share the space in the 5 GHz band due to its wider bandwidth and additional channels compared to the 2.4 GHz band. Some regions do not have access to every channel.

An access point typically provides a connection to the wider Internet via a wireless local area network (WLAN), which connects two or more devices via a wireless distribution method (often spread-spectrum or OFDM radio). Users can move around in a local coverage area and remain connected to the network thanks to this feature.

The majority of contemporary WLANs, dubbed Wi-Fi, are built on IEEE 802.11 standards. 1.9 Definition of Terms

Router:

It is a specialized network device that determines the next network point to which to forward a data packet toward its destination.

Internet Protocol Address (IP Address):

It is a numerical label assigned to each device (e.g., computer, printer) participating in a computer network that uses the Internet Protocol for communication.

An IP address serves two principal functions: host or network interface identification and location addressing. Its role has been characterized as follows: “A name indicates what we seek. An address indicates where it is. A route indicates how to get there.

Protocol:

It is a set rule governing how to communicate over a network

Dual Band:

It is a communication device (especially a mobile phone) that supports two radio frequency bands.

Radio Modems:

These are radio transceivers for serial data communications. They connect to serial ports RS232, RS422/485 and transmit to and receive signals from other matching radio (point to point) or radios (multi drop) network. Wireless Radio Modems are designed to be transparent to the systems they operate within.

Network Switch:

This is a computer networking device that connects devices together on a computer network, by using a form of packet switching to forward data to the destination device. A network switch is considered more advanced than a (repeater) hub because a switch will only forward a message to one or multiple devices that need to receive it, rather than broadcasting the same message out of each of its ports.

Hub:

It is a device for connecting multiple Ethernet devices together and making them act as a single network segment. It has multiple input/output (I/O) ports, in which a signal introduced at the input of any port appears at the output of every port except the original incoming.

Network Bridge:

It is a network device that connects multiple network segments. In the OSI model bridging acts in the first two layers, below the network layer. There are four types of network-bridging technologies: simple bridging; multiport bridging; learning, or transparent bridging; and source route bridging.
